Silicone: Worries behind Rapid Growth

Rapid consumption growth

Silicone's extensive application scope, sustained production
growth and constant technology improvements have benefited from
the rapid development of China's economy overall, and
particularly the boom in the manufacturing sector. China has
become the silicone market with the most rapid growth in the
world. The apparent consumption of polysiloxane increased from
74 thousand tons in 2001 to 260 thousand tons in 2005 with an
average annual growth of over 30%. The average annual growth of
the net imported amount was 23%. It is expected that the
consumption of polysiloxane in China will continue to increase
at an annual rate of 15%-20% during the Eleventh Five-year
Program period (2006-2010) and reach around 539 thousand tons
in 2010. China will become a major silicone consumer in the world
at that time. At a time of rapid growth in the output of major
silicone varieties, owing to innovations made over many years
China's product quality and reputation in the market have also
improved rapidly.


Fierce competition

With the completion of large monomer units constructed by China
itself, the main gap between the silicone sector in China and
the most advanced level in the world is insufficient development
of silicone downstream products. Attracted by the Chinese market,
foreign silicone companies have constructed large monomer units
in China. Domestic companies have also prepared to construct or
already constructed many silicone monomer units with
technologies introduced from abroad or developed by China itself.
By the end of 2006, more than 10 monomer projects are planned
to be launched. Jiangsu, Zhejiang, Shandong and Sichuan
provinces all have companies intending to construct monomer
units of different scales. Before 2005 it was generally held that
the capacity of silicone monomers in China would reach around
1.0 million t/a in 2010. If these projects start production on
schedule, the capacity of silicone monomers in China will be more
than 1.0 million t/a before 2008. The total output of
polysiloxane in China will likely reach 800 thousand tons in 2010,
much higher than the demand. The silicone sector in China will
be faced with unprecedented market competition. The development
of silicone downstream products with high added value will
become the key to the enhancement of market competitive edge.
   The silicone sector in China will further develop around the
following priorities in 2007.
     (1) Promote technical progress and innovation and
accelerate industrial upgrading and product portfolio
readjustment.
    (2) Promote combination and reformation between companies
and develop towards large scale.
    (3) Develop the mode of cyclic economy, highlight energy
consumption reduction and cost reduction, protect and make good
use of limited resources, advocate responsible care and pay
great attention to safety and environmental protection.
    (4) Strengthen and promote international exchange and
cooperation, raise the international reputation of the silicone
sector and enhance comprehensive competitive edge in the
international market.

Capacity and Output of Major Silicone Varieties in China in 2005
Item                Capacity (thousand t/a)     Output
(thousand tons)
Methyl chlorosilane             280     191
Heat vulcanized silicone rubber    140     100
Liquid silicone rubber           200     160
Silicone oil (100%)                30      20
Silicone resin                     16      7
Silane coupling agent           20      10
Source: CNCIC
